/* vi: set sw=4 ts=4: */
/*
* Mini sulogin implementation for busybox
*
* Licensed under GPLv2 or later, see file LICENSE in this tarball for details.
*/
#include <syslog.h>
#include "libbb.h"
static const char forbid[] ALIGN1 =
"ENV" "\0"
"BASH_ENV" "\0"
"HOME" "\0"
"IFS" "\0"
"PATH" "\0"
"SHELL" "\0"
"LD_LIBRARY_PATH" "\0"
"LD_PRELOAD" "\0"
"LD_TRACE_LOADED_OBJECTS" "\0"
"LD_BIND_NOW" "\0"
"LD_AOUT_LIBRARY_PATH" "\0"
"LD_AOUT_PRELOAD" "\0"
"LD_NOWARN" "\0"
"LD_KEEPDIR" "\0";
//static void catchalarm(int ATTRIBUTE_UNUSED junk)
//{
// ex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
//}
int sulogin_main(int argc, char **argv) MAIN_EXTERNALLY_VISIBLE;
int sulogin_main(int argc, char **argv)
{
char *cp;
int timeout = 0;
char *timeout_arg;
const char *p;
struct passwd *pwd;
const char *shell;
#if ENABLE_FEATURE_SHADOWPASSWDS
/* Using _r function to avoid pulling in static buffers */
char buffer[256];
struct spwd spw;
struct spwd *result;
#endif
logmode = LOGMODE_BOTH;
openlog(applet_name, 0, LOG_AUTH);
if (getopt32(argv, "t:", &timeout_arg)) {
timeout = xatoi_u(timeout_arg);
}
if (argv[optind]) {
close(0);
close(1);
dup(xopen(argv[optind], O_RDWR));
close(2);
dup(0);
}
if (!isatty(0) || !isatty(1) || !isatty(2)) {
logmode = LOGMODE_SYSLOG;
bb_error_msg_and_die("not a tty");
}
/* Clear out anything dangerous from the environment */
p = forbid;
do {
unsetenv(p);
p += strlen(p) + 1;
} while (*p);
// bb_askpass() already handles this
// signal(SIGALRM, catchalarm);
pwd = getpwuid(0);
if (!pwd) {
goto auth_error;
}
#if ENABLE_FEATURE_SHADOWPASSWDS
if (getspnam_r(pwd->pw_name, &spw, buffer, sizeof(buffer), &result)) {
goto auth_error;
}
pwd->pw_passwd = spw.sp_pwdp;
#endif
while (1) {
/* cp points to a static buffer that is zeroed every time */
cp = bb_askpass(timeout,
"Give root password for system maintenance\n"
"(or type Control-D for normal startup):");
if (!cp || !*cp) {
bb_info_msg("Normal startup");
return 0;
}
if (strcmp(pw_encrypt(cp, pwd->pw_passwd), pwd->pw_passwd) == 0) {
break;
}
bb_do_delay(FAIL_DELAY);
bb_error_msg("login incorrect");
}
memset(cp, 0, strlen(cp));
// signal(SIGALRM, SIG_DFL);
bb_info_msg("System Maintenance Mode");
USE_SELINUX(renew_current_security_context());
shell = getenv("SUSHELL");
if (!shell)
shell = getenv("sushell");
if (!shell) {
shell = "/bin/sh";
if (pwd->pw_shell[0])
shell = pwd->pw_shell;
}
/* Exec login shell with no additional parameters. Never returns. */
run_shell(shell, 1, NULL, NULL);
auth_error:
bb_error_msg_and_die("no password entry for root");
}
